Transaction 5862506f681a1d35786866cef5b522f159272a5dcbb408a3b4dc785a89cc0059
1 Input
1 Output
-
5862506f681a1d35786866cef5b522f159272a5dcbb408a3b4dc785a89cc0059:0
- value
- 136065
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 034f555f5915799596aeeac263a60501220a2954 OP_EQUAL
- address
- 31zWzJjK1Ht2JtVxHxTsYrBinWm3TZHo3P